529,258 is a composite number, even.
529,258 (five hundred twenty-nine thousand two hundred fifty-eight)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2 × 53 × 4,993. Written other ways, in hexadecimal, 0x8136A.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 529258, here are decompositions:
- 17 + 529241 = 529258
- 29 + 529229 = 529258
- 101 + 529157 = 529258
- 131 + 529127 = 529258
- 137 + 529121 = 529258
- 251 + 529007 = 529258
- 311 + 528947 = 529258
- 347 + 528911 = 529258
Showing the first eight; more decompositions exist.
